#fdio-csit: FD.io CSIT Project Meeting

Meeting started by mackonstan at 14:03:27 UTC (full logs).

Meeting summary

    1. Jan Gelety (jgelety, 14:03:28)
    2. Tibor Frank (tifrank, 14:03:30)
    3. Dave Wallace (dwallacelf, 14:03:38)
    4. Vratko Polak. (vrpolak, 14:03:38)

  1. Agenda bashing (mackonstan, 14:04:17)
  2. Inputs from projects - VPP (mackonstan, 14:04:25)
    1. Andrew, VPP v21.01 rls schedule published (mackonstan, 14:05:53)
    2. https://wiki.fd.io/view/Projects/vpp/Release_Plans/Release_Plan_21.01 (mackonstan, 14:05:56)
    3. Vratko, it makes sense to keep CSIT-2101 schedule with VPP v21.01 (mackonstan, 14:14:22)
    4. Vratko, it will give CSIT time to re-test v2009 in the updated CSIT environment (mackonstan, 14:14:44)
    5. Andrew, Maciek, per discussion on the VPP call yesterday, CSIT env will be moving from 2MB to 1GB hugepages to accommodate VPP physical memoryt alloc improvements done by Damjan (mackonstan, 14:16:33)
    6. Dave, daily auto-gen VPP rls notes (mackonstan, 14:16:45)
    7. https://github.com/vpp-dev/vpp-release-notes/blob/master/RELEASE.md (mackonstan, 14:16:53)
    8. https://github.com/vpp-dev/vpp-release-notes (mackonstan, 14:17:08)

  3. Inputs from projects - VSAP (mackonstan, 14:17:24)
    1. no inputs (mackonstan, 14:17:28)

  4. Inputs from projects - TSC (mackonstan, 14:17:36)
    1. Vratko, main thing for CSIT is status of GPLv2/Scapy (mackonstan, 14:17:58)
    2. Awaiting two contributors to give their permission (mackonstan, 14:18:24)

  5. Releases - CSIT-2009 (mackonstan, 14:19:52)
    1. https://git.fd.io/csit/commit/?id=4bafd0aa54fa78c4c3a6a32281cfa551e61bcafc <-- Contribution from Lucian (Enea) to be replaced by a GPL-able contribution. (vrpolak, 14:20:30)
    2. Tibor, most testbeds done, 3n-skx coverage tests are behind (mackonstan, 14:21:05)
    3. Tibor, CSIT-2009 report is camera ready, few formatting nits will be generatedshortly (mackonstan, 14:25:48)
    4. https://docs.fd.io/csit/rls2009/report/index.html (mackonstan, 14:26:00)
    5. Tibor, target is to add following test data next week: nat44ed CPS UDP and TCP tests, more of 3n-skx coverage tests (mackonstan, 14:27:08)
    6. Vratko, nat44ed pps/throughput tests most likely in 2 weeks time (mackonstan, 14:27:27)
    7. Tibor, Andrew, Maciek: highlight the most important things, incl. multi-core scaling with 100GE mlx NICs (mackonstan, 14:29:37)
    8. Tibor also RCA will be coming in the next weeks (mackonstan, 14:30:13)
    9. Tibor also RCA will be coming in the next weeks (mackonstan, 14:31:27)
    10. Tibor also RCA for regressions/progressions of v20.09 vw. v20.05 will be coming in the next weeks (mackonstan, 14:31:51)

  6. Physical Infrastructure (mackonstan, 14:32:05)
    1. Tibor, 2n-dnv, 3n-dnv dpdk tests failing, will be looked at by Yulong/Intel (mackonstan, 14:33:05)
    2. Juraj, thunderx2 new vpp_device setup is almost done (mackonstan, 14:33:51)
    3. Keesang, all bios and ucode are aligned on both servers (mackonstan, 14:36:09)

  7. AMD EPYC 7532 zen2 server settings in FD.io CSIT labs (mackonstan, 14:36:13)
    1. amd 2n-zn2 BIOS settings (mackonstan, 14:36:13)
    2. https://gerrit.fd.io/r/gitweb?p=csit.git;f=docs/lab/testbeds_sm_zn2_hw_bios_cfg.md;hb=refs/changes/33/29033/2#l483 (mackonstan, 14:36:13)
    3. zen2 servers firmware inventory (mackonstan, 14:36:13)
    4. https://gerrit.fd.io/r/gitweb?p=csit.git;f=docs/lab/testbeds_sm_zn2_hw_bios_cfg.md;hb=refs/changes/33/29033/2#l627 (mackonstan, 14:36:13)
    5. amd zen2 GRUB cmd line: (mackonstan, 14:36:13)
    6. GRUB_CMDLINE_LINUX="isolcpus=0-15,16-31,32-47,48-63 rcu_nocbs=0-15,16-31,32-47,48-63 transparent_hugepages=never iommu=pt amd_iommu=on nohz=off numa_balancing=disable nmi_watchdog=0 audit=0 nosoftlockup processor.max_cstate=0" (mackonstan, 14:36:13)
    7. Correct link: (mackonstan, 14:38:42)
    8. https://git.fd.io/csit/tree/docs/lab/testbeds_sm_zn2_hw_bios_cfg.md#n628 (mackonstan, 14:38:47)
    9. https://git.fd.io/csit/tree/docs/lab/testbeds_sm_zn2_hw_bios_cfg.md#n484 (mackonstan, 14:38:59)
    10. Peter next steps: finish applying GRUB cmd line (mackonstan, 14:39:52)
    11. Peter, Maciek next is to run baseline tests l2, ip4, ip6 (mackonstan, 14:40:43)
    12. Peter, job spec is already there, c&p from 2n-clx (mackonstan, 14:42:01)
    13. Keesang, prefers to execute the full set of iterative tests ASAP (mackonstan, 14:43:13)
    14. Keesang, to make a recommendation about reading core frequency during tests, as it is not set to baseline (mackonstan, 14:47:39)
    15. Maciek, proposal for AMD onboarding: run a set of baseline and scale tests for NIC2NIC tests, MRR, NDRPDR - l2patch, l2xc, l2bd, ip4, ip6; 2 runs; review the results; if okay then schedule few iterative runs, if consistent, schedule csit2-2009 run and publish as initial/to-be-reviewed set of results. Must be accompanied by clearly document clock frequencies during the tests. (mackonstan, 14:53:23)

  8. Virtual Infrastructure, CI/CD (mackonstan, 14:53:43)
    1. Dave, ci-mgmt patches: cleaning docker scripts, new CSIT docker image patch, … (mackonstan, 14:55:51)

  9. Environment, Framework (mackonstan, 14:56:02)
    1. MAciek, Peter, plan for Hugepages change 2MB to 1GB (mackonstan, 14:56:25)

  10. Performance Tests (mackonstan, 14:56:59)
    1. Peter, new VPP GSO tests, currently coding iPerf3 … already getting early performance results with and without GSO, continue to tune the tests for affinity/resource allocation, and iPerf3 input params. (mackonstan, 15:01:48)
    2. Vratko, nat44ed astf update, hit another 2 big issues with PPS / throughput: i) negative loss due to TRex server instances interactions, ii) issue with splitting bi-dir to uni-dir value interpretation, optimistic this is it (mackonstan, 15:05:04)
    3. Vratko, CPS patch is (almost) ready for review, early comments welcome (mackonstan, 15:05:32)


Meeting ended at 15:06:07 UTC (full logs).

Action items

  1. (none)


People present (lines said)

  1. mackonstan (56)
  2. collab-meetbot (4)
  3. vrpolak (2)
  4. jgelety (1)
  5. tifrank (1)
  6. dwallacelf (1)


Generated by MeetBot 0.1.4.